#4132b2 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4132b2 is composed of 25.5% red, 19.6%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 63.5% cyan, 71.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 247 degrees, a saturation of 56.1% and a lightness of 44.7%. #4132b2 color hex could be obtained by blending #8264ff with #000065. Closest websafe color is: #333399.

● #4132b2 color description : Dark blue.
The hexadecimal color #4132b2 has RGB values of R:65, G:50, B:178 and CMYK values of C:0.63,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 4272818.
